A mild tremor shook Himachal Pradesh on Monday night.
According to the National Centre for Seismology, an earthquake of magnitude 3.9 struck Kangra in Himachal Pradesh at 9:28 pm. The quake occurred at a depth of 10 kilometres, with its epicentre recorded at latitude 32.23 N and longitude 76.38 E.
Earlier in the day, an earthquake of 4.3 magnitude hit Assam’s Nagaon, marking the seventh tremor in the state this month and the third in the district, an official said.
